| Letter Column | Ye Editors' Page (1 page) |
| Synopsis | Editor asks readers about the least liked feature of the comic which is the 2 page text story. Editor explains it must be kept to meet Post Office regulations |
| Letters | typeset |
| First Line | Howdy Gang, Here's a question that you can answer for us. |
| Notes | Inside front cover. Letters by Florence Andrus, Jack Powell, William Hayward, and Mackei McCune. |

| Comic Story | 18 Men and a Boat (part 2) / John Morrill (7 pages) |
| Synopsis | Morrill and crew continue their perilous journey out of the Philippines through Japanese occupied waters. |
| Genre | Non-fiction; War |
| Characters | John Morrill; Rankin; Wolslegel; Watkins; Bercier; Stringer; Cucinello; Binkley; Richardson; Head |
| Pencils | Tom Gill (signed) |
| Inks | Tom Gill (signed) |
| First Line | With the Japanese swarming over the fallen Philippines, 18 men and a boat refuse to... |

| Story | The Chameleon (7 pages) |
| Synopsis | On a mission in France, Chameleon is given a list of spies in Europe and America that he is asked to transport to England. On his way to delivering the spy list to England, Chameleon gets lost and his helicopter is shot down over Germany. |
| Genre | Adventure; Spy |
| Characters | Pete Stockbridge [Chameleon]; Nicole; Nazis |
| Pencils | Bill Allison |
| Inks | Bill Allison |
| First Line | Chameleon sets out to do a very special job... |
